A well-established UK manufacturer in the Bristol area is hiring a Quality Manager to lead the development, implementation and continuous improvement of the Quality Management System (QMS) and crucially to build a people-led quality culture where "good looks like" is clear, measurable, and owned at every level. This is a pivotal, hands-on leadership role with genuine influence across Operations, Product/Engineering, Aftercare/Customer, and Supply Chain.
What you'll be doing:
- Own and evolve the Quality Management System, ensuring it's practical, adopted, and drives better outcomes (not just compliance).
- Act as a change agent, embedding quality behaviours and accountability across the business.
- Define and embed inspection/testing procedures and product/process quality requirements.
- Drive continuous improvement using structured methods (e.g. 8D, CAPA, FMEA, RCA), plus Lean tools.
- Build and report meaningful KPIs/dashboards, using data to prioritise and solve problems.
- Lead internal/external audits and manage supplier quality/audits.
- Identify training needs, build capability (skills matrices, coaching, team development).
What we're looking for:
- Proven experience as a Quality Manager / Senior Quality Lead within manufacturing (high-volume / assembly / industrial environments highly relevant).
- Strong track record of building or improving a QMS (ISO 9001 knowledge strongly preferred; experience leading readiness/implementation is a big plus).
- Confident leading cross-functional quality transformation and influencing stakeholders at all levels.
- Solid CI/problem-solving toolkit: 8D / CAPA / FMEA / SPC (or equivalent).
- Strong communication style: able to coach, engage, and bring teams "on the journey".
